iH8sn0w has released Sn0wbreeze 2.8 b1 to  jailbreak iOS 5 beta 1 on iPhone, iPad and iPod Touch. As always, Sn0wbreeze is a Windows jailbreak tool.

Those who are unaware, Sn0wbreeze is Windows based tool that jailbreaks stock IPSW file, adds customizations like boot, adds pre-installed Cydia sources or packages and gives you a custom pre-jailbroken IPSW. You can then restore your iPhone, iPad or iPod touch with this custom IPSW in iTunes.
